Rajat Sharma Elected President of News Broadcasters Association


  • Rajat Sharma was unanimously elected as the President of the News Broadcasters Association (NBA)

Tata Steel, TERI launch 'Green School Project' in Odisha

  • Tata Steel has in association with The Energy and Resources Institute (TERI) has launched "Green School Project" in Odisha's Jajpur district.

India to host first BIMSTEC Exercise in October

  • Indian will host its first 'BIMSTEC Disaster Management Exercise- 2017'
  • It will be conducted by the National Disaster Response Force (NDRF) as the lead agency from October 10-13. Read More

Khelo India Program Revamped by Union Government

  • The Union Cabinet has given its nod to revamp ‘Khelo India-National Programmer for Development of Sports’ scheme.
  • The new plan will involve Sports for all and Sports for excellence.

Tripura, First State To Set Up Family Welfare Committees

  • Tripura has become the first state in India to set up family welfare district committees
